package load
import (
"fmt"
"os"
"path/filepath"
"github.com/kyokomi/emoji"
"github.com/pkg/errors"
"github.com/spf13/cobra"
"sigs.k8s.io/kind/pkg/cluster/nodeutils"
"sigs.k8s.io/kind/pkg/exec"
"sigs.k8s.io/kind/pkg/fs"
"github.com/criticalstack/crit/internal/cinder/cluster"
"github.com/criticalstack/crit/internal/cinder/utils"
)
var opts struct {
Name string
Image string
Config string
Kubeconfig string
Verbose bool
}
func NewCommand() *cobra.Command {
cmd := &cobra.Command{
Use: "load",
Short: "Load container images from host",
Args: cobra.ExactArgs(1),
SilenceErrors: true,
SilenceUsage: true,
RunE: func(cmd *cobra.Command, args []string) (reterr error) {
imageName := args[0]
imageID, err := cluster.ImageID(imageName)
if err != nil {
return errors.Errorf("image: %q not present locally", imageName)
}
fmt.Printf("Host image found:\n Name:%q\n ID: %q\n", imageName, imageID)
nodes, err := cluster.ListNodes(opts.Name)
if err != nil {
return err
}
if len(nodes) == 0 {
return errors.Errorf("cannot find nodes for a cluster with the name %q", opts.Name)
}
fmt.Printf("\nLoading image into %d node(s) ...\n", len(nodes))
dir, err := fs.TempDir("", "image-tar")
if err != nil {
return errors.Wrap(err, "failed to create tempdir")
}
defer func() {
if err := utils.NewStep("Cleaning up", ":broom:", opts.Verbose, func() (err error) {
return os.RemoveAll(dir)
}); err != nil {
reterr = err
}
}()
imageTarPath := filepath.Join(dir, "image.tar")
if err := utils.NewStep("Preparing host image", ":optical_disk:", opts.Verbose, func() (err error) {
return exec.Command("docker", "save", "-o", imageTarPath, imageName).Run()
}); err != nil {
return err
}
for _, node := range nodes {
id, err := nodeutils.ImageID(node.Node, imageName)
if err == nil || id == imageID {
emoji.Printf(" :package: Image already loaded on node %q\n", node.String())
continue
}
if err := utils.NewStep(fmt.Sprintf("Loading image on node %q", node.String()), ":package:", opts.Verbose, func() (err error) {
return node.LoadImage(imageTarPath)
}); err != nil {
return err
}
}
return nil
},
}
cmd.Flags().StringVar(&opts.Name, "name", "cinder", "cluster name")
cmd.Flags().BoolVarP(&opts.Verbose, "verbose", "v", false, "show verbose output")
return cmd
}
